#33c2cc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#33c2cc is composed of 20% red, 76.1%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75% cyan, 4.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 183.9 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 50%. #33c2cc color hex could be obtained by blending #66ffff with #008599.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#33c2cc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#33c2cc has RGB values of R:51, G:194,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.05,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 3392204.
